Shakespeare’s Julius Caesar is a tragedy based on the historical events surrounding the death of Caesar, exploring the motivations of the men who orchestrated it and surrounded him in public and political life.

The Teacher Guide includes the inset student guide with answers, guides for Socratic Discussion Questions, and Quizzes and Quiz Keys.

Seemingly irreconcilable forces are at work: fate and free will, the changeableness and stubbornness of ambitious men, the demands of public service and the desire for private gain. Drawn from history as recorded by Plutarch, the major characters – Caesar, Brutus, Cassius, and Mark Antony – are complex, as are the twists and turns of their fortunes. What kind of man rises to power? What price does he pay when he becomes a politician? These questions raised by Shakespeare are relevant in every age, whether ancient Rome, Elizabethan England, or even our own day.
